Maryland Code § EN-7-246

Section EN-7-246

(a) The health officer for any county may inspect and investigate a
controlled hazardous substance facility.
(b) If the health officer for a county receives a complaint of an alleged
violation of this subtitle at a controlled hazardous substance facility, the health
officer shall inspect the controlled hazardous substance facility immediately.
(c) (1) Before making an inspection under subsection (b) of this section,
the health officer shall notify the Department of the planned inspection and
complaint.
(2) On the next business day after the inspection, the health officer
shall report, in writing, to the Department:
(i) The time and source of the complaint;
(ii) The name of the Department official who was notified
before the inspection;
(iii) The time and place of the inspection;
(iv) A summary and findings of the inspection; and
(v) Enforcement and other recommendations.
